Abstract
Values of the effective mass B2 and the stiffness parameter C2 for quadrupole vibration of even—even spherical nuclei have been computed from the B (E 2) values and energies of first 2+ states adopted by Stelson and Gredzins. A comparison of these with values predicted by a liquiddrop model shows B2 an order of magnitude larger than the predictions. The value of C2 is usually less than the prediction but at magic numbers is many times greater.
